Route Description

Everything you need to know about the corridor San Vicente - Los Cabos

The logistics corridor connecting San Vicente, El Salvador to Los Cabos, Baja California Sur, Mexico represents a vital cross-border transportation route spanning approximately 2,453 kilometers. This corridor serves as a strategic link between Central America and Mexico's Pacific coast, facilitating the movement of goods across multiple countries and economic regions. The route traverses diverse terrain and crosses several international borders, making it a complex but essential pathway for international trade.

The economic significance of this corridor lies in its ability to connect manufacturing hubs in Central America with Mexico's growing consumer markets and export facilities. The route passes through key industrial zones and agricultural regions, supporting the flow of raw materials, finished products, and agricultural commodities. Major industries utilizing this corridor include automotive parts manufacturing, electronics, textiles, and agricultural products, reflecting the diverse economic activities along the route.

Transportation infrastructure along this corridor includes major highways such as CA-1 in El Salvador, connecting to Mexican Federal Highways 1 and 5. Key border crossings include the El Amatillo border with Honduras and various entry points into Mexico. San Vicente Origin

San Vicente

San Vicente, El Salvador

San Vicente, located in central El Salvador, serves as a strategic logistics hub for Central American trade. The city's location provides access to major transportation routes connecting northern and southern regions of El Salvador, making it an ideal origin point for cross-border freight movements. The area benefits from its proximity to the Pan-American Highway (CA-1), which facilitates efficient transportation to both coastal regions and international borders.

The region's economy is diverse, with significant agricultural production including coffee, sugar cane, and basic grains. Additionally, San Vicente has developing manufacturing sectors, particularly in textiles and food processing. The city's industrial parks and commercial zones provide infrastructure for warehousing and distribution, supporting both domestic and international logistics operations. Local transportation infrastructure includes well-maintained highways and access to major ports on both the Pacific and Atlantic coasts, enhancing its strategic importance for freight forwarding operations.

Los Cabos Destination

Los Cabos, situated at the southern tip of Baja California Sur, Mexico, represents a strategic destination for logistics operations due to its unique geographic position and growing economic importance. The region serves as a gateway to Mexico's Pacific coast and provides access to major maritime routes connecting to Asian markets. Its location at the convergence of the Sea of Cortez and the Pacific Ocean makes it a crucial point for both import and export activities.

The local economy in Los Cabos is driven by tourism, fishing, and increasingly, manufacturing and technology sectors. The area has seen significant industrial development, particularly in aerospace, medical devices, and renewable energy. Transportation infrastructure includes the Transpeninsular Highway (Mexican Federal Highway 1), which runs the length of the Baja California Peninsula, providing reliable access to northern Mexico and the United States. The region also benefits from the Los Cabos International Airport and commercial port facilities, supporting diverse logistics operations and facilitating international trade connections.
